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to application does not properly control consumption of internal resources in the TCP/IP traffic handling function of the Snort Detection Engine. A remote attacker can send a large amount of TCP/IP network traffic through the affected device, trigger resource exhaustion and per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

Note, this vulnerability affects Cisco products if they are running a vulnerable release of Cisco FTD Software or Cisco FirePOWER Services and have either Snort 2 or Snort 3 enabled.
